文件名称:Journal:在 Swift 中轻松记录文件
文件大小:8KB
文件格式:ZIP
更新时间:2024-07-26 11:21:27
Swift
杂志 日志“覆盖”了 Swift 的println()方法以将文本记录到文件中。 如果您已经在使用println() ,则无需更改项目中的代码。 它是如何工作的? 调用println()通常会解析为Swift.println()因为该方法仅在 Swift 框架中定义。 但是因为命名空间在 Swift ( ) 中是隐含的,所以文件Println.swift使用共享的Logger实例使用自定义实现“覆盖”了该方法。 特征 如果您已经在使用println()则无需更改代码 记录到文件 可扩展 单元测试 安装 将Logger.swift和Println.swift包含到您的项目中 用法 // Logs to the console similar to Swift.println() println("Using Journal") 文件输出 let filePath = ... le
【文件预览】:
Journal-master
----.gitignore(223B)
----LICENSE(1KB)
----Journal.xcodeproj()
--------project.xcworkspace()
--------project.pbxproj(9KB)
----README.md(1KB)
----Tests()
--------LoggerTest.swift(3KB)
--------Info.plist(745B)
----Source()
--------Println.swift(741B)
--------Logger.swift(3KB)